74a78fadf7544b176b735efcc4d63e1f8a6118bba450af94098108b961492d3f

1710568 (11877 blocks ago)

⏴ Block 1710567 (a5b2b40b...34d) | Block 1710569 ⏵ | Latest block ⏭

Metadata

19.6 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details